Weather in June

June ushers in the summer season in Carmel, Guernsey. It brings with it pleasant weather and makes it an ideal time for a beach holiday. Highest recorded UV Index values of 4, because of longer sun exposure, bring about considerations for skin protection. The sea further warms up, creating perfect conditions for swimming and sunbathing. Despite a slight increase in rainfall, sunny days significantly outnumber the rainy ones.

Temperature

June brings an average high-temperature of a mild 15.2°C (59.4°F), showing a slight difference from May's 12.8°C (55°F). Carmel marks an average drop to a still refreshing 13.2°C (55.8°F) during nighttime in June, following the high of the day.

Humidity

June and July, with an average relative humidity of 84%, are the most humid months in Carmel.

Rainfall

In June, in Carmel, the rain falls for 11.5 days. Throughout June, 33mm (1.3") of precipitation is accumulated. Throughout the year, there are 196.3 rainfall days, and 557mm (21.93") of precipitation is accumulated.

Snowfall

February through December are months without snowfall.

Daylight

The month with the longest days is June, with an average of 16h and 12min of daylight.
On the first day of June in Carmel, sunrise is at 05:08 and sunset at 21:08. On the last day of the month, sunrise is at 05:07 and sunset at 21:20 BST.

Sunshine

The average sunshine in June is 9.1h.

UV index

The average daily maximum UV index in June in Carmel is 4. A UV Index of 3 to 5 symbolizes a moderate health risk from exposure to the Sun's UV radiation for the average person.

Average temperature in June
Carmel, Guernsey

Average temperature in June - Carmel, Guernsey
  • Average high temperature in June: 15.2°C

The warmest month (with the highest average high temperature) is August (17.8°C).
The month with the lowest average high temperature is February (9.2°C).

  • Average low temperature in June: 13.2°C

The month with the highest average low temperature is August (15.8°C).
The coldest month (with the lowest average low temperature) is February (7°C).

Average rainfall in June
Carmel, Guernsey

Average rainfall in June - Carmel, Guernsey
  • Average rainfall in June: 33mm

The wettest month (with the highest rainfall) is November (87mm).
The driest month (with the least rainfall) is July (26mm).

Average rainfall days in June
Carmel, Guernsey

Average rainfall days in June - Carmel, Guernsey
  • Average rainfall days in June: 11.5 days

The month with the highest number of rainy days is November (22.8 days).
The month with the least rainy days is June (11.5 days).
